We now enter the final stretch of the season with just four Gameweeks to go! What a journey this season has been for many of us, with so many postponements and unexpected bumps along the way. With so few Gameweeks remaining, it will be important to establish a general plan and somewhat commit to your strategy while also being adaptable if needed. Every transfer counts now and it will be important to pick and choose your battles especially when it comes to hits. 

FIXTURE OVERVIEW

As we like to do on the Burning Questions video series, we always begin with a fixture ticker “helicopter view.” As FPL managers, we tend to narrow and focus too much on the week in front of us, instead of seeing the bigger picture. This is natural as we all want to get the best results immediately but over the course of the season, a general rule of thumb would be to plan for the next five Gameweeks ahead.

While some transfers are done in isolation to attack the short term, each transfer tends to play a role in the moves you make for the following weeks. An exercise that could help (next season) would be to create a Wildcard five weeks ahead of the current Gameweek and see what the template could look like soon. This way you can focus your transfers over the course of a few weeks and not get blinded only by what’s in front of you. Generally, I tend to give each transfer a two-to-four-Gameweek period instead of looking at just one fixture.

With just four Gameweeks to go, we can narrow our focus down and plan accordingly. Firstly, it’s important to understand the lay of the land.

So now, we look at two questions: What should those with no chips do? And when should we play our final Free Hit?

No Chips Left

For those with no chips left, every single transfer is now extremely valuable (there are only four left). Therefore, when looking at the fixture ticker above, there is a key dilemma that needs to be answered. Do you go for the City assets you are missing or do you target players from the teams that ‘double-double’? 

Villa, Leicester, and Everton all have back-to-back Double Gameweeks, so it could be a wise strategy to maximize your fixtures without chips. This also likely means that a hit can be worth it as you get an extra fixture to make up for those hits. 

From Villa, my favorite three players would be Phillipe Coutinho, Matty Cash and Tyrone Mings. Ollie Watkins and Jacob Ramsey also work perfectly fine. Be cautious, however, that Villa play City in Gameweek 38, so you don’t want to be overloading on this team without an escape plan. Coutinho is also a genuine captaincy shout in Gameweek 37, which makes him appealing. 

Pick your poison from Leicester and Everton, but be very cautious with who you want – especially with the Foxes playing for more in Europe. 

Finally, City picks are self-explanatory and Spurs, Liverpool and Arsenal assets should all be part of the template team for the next four weeks. The other teams are all worth getting rid of to focus on a balanced approach between these ‘double-doublers’ and top six teams. 

Free Hit in Gameweek 36

Take a look at the fixture ticker above. This is a trick that I learned from Pras this season: if you’re trying to decide on Free Hit in Gameweek 36, you take out the Gameweek 36 fixtures (which is possible by using the ‘trash can’ icon on Fantasy Football Scout’s ticker on the sidebar) and focus now on Gameweeks 35, 37 and 38.

There are a couple of notes that stand out from this view of the fixtures:

  • Burnley, Crystal Palace and Villa all have appealing fixtures – but it’s a tough Gameweek 38 for Aston Villa
  • Burnley are an okay hold, but not a buy
  • City are good but with heavy rotation (don’t necessarily need triple representation)
  • Spurs are great to hold and even buy for this Gameweek and for the rest of the season 
  • Leicester are not great since they will be in Europe and play Spurs and Chelsea
  • ‘Sell’ teams: Wolves, Leeds, Southampton, Newcastle, United, West Ham

Free Hit in Gameweek 37

Now, let’s do the same exercise for a Free Hit side in Gameweek 37. We’ll again eliminate the Gameweek 37 fixtures and take a look at Gameweeks 35, 36 and 38. 

In this view, we can see that the teams to target include Chelsea, Man City, Spurs, Arsenal and Leicester. Villa are not as important as mentioned previously.

The teams to get rid of include West Ham, Wolves, Newcastle, Leeds and Manchester United.

Now we look at an example Free Hit side for Gameweek 37. As you can see, there are not many defenders to choose from, so the highlight is to use the double Villa defence as a differential move. Palace are not great away and much better at home, but Zaha has done well away recently. 

There are very nice and fun midfield options to choose from as well, with Coutinho likely to be highly captained. Getting in both Kane and Son can prove to be a great upside in Gameweek 37.
